The Evolving Landscape of Lean Operations
One of the key trends in lean operations is the increasing emphasis on digital transformation. Automation and artificial intelligence (AI) are transforming how businesses manage resources. For instance, AI-driven tools can analyze vast amounts of data to predict demand, optimize inventory levels, and even automate routine tasks, thereby reducing human error and increasing efficiency. This shift towards digitalization is not just about technology; it’s about reimagining how resources are utilized and operations are conducted.
Another significant trend is the integration of sustainability into lean operations. As environmental concerns grow, businesses are increasingly adopting practices that not only reduce waste but also minimize their carbon footprint. This includes the use of renewable energy sources, sustainable sourcing of materials, and implementing circular economy principles. Innovations in Resource Optimization
Innovations in resource optimization are driving significant advancements in lean operations. One such innovation is the use of blockchain technology. Blockchain can enhance supply chain transparency, allowing businesses to track materials from origin to end-user, ensuring every step is efficient and secure. This technology not only improves traceability but also helps in reducing fraud and increasing trust among stakeholders.
Furthermore, the rise of Internet of Things (IoT) is revolutionizing the way we manage and optimize resources. IoT devices can collect real-time data from machines, sensors, and other equipment, providing insights that were previously unattainable. This data can be used to predict maintenance needs, optimize energy use, and even forecast demand, leading to significant cost savings and improved operational efficiency.
Future Developments and Their Impact
Looking ahead, several developments are set to further shape the future of lean operations. Quantum computing, for example, is expected to revolutionize optimization algorithms, allowing for more complex and accurate predictions and decisions. This technology has the potential to solve problems that are currently computationally infeasible, leading to unprecedented levels of efficiency and innovation.
Additionally, the integration of advanced analytics and machine learning will continue to play a crucial role in optimizing operations. These technologies can identify patterns and anomalies in large datasets, providing actionable insights that can be used to make informed decisions. As these tools become more advanced, they will enable businesses to achieve even higher levels of lean operations.
